NNPC seeks EFCC support to fight crude oil theft

The Nigerian National Petroleum Company Limited (NNPC Ltd) has appealed to the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) to help tackle the menace of crude oil theft in the country. Olufemi Soneye, the chief corporate communications officer of NNPC Ltd, disclosed this in a statement on Monday. Mr Soneye said the Group Chief Executive Officer of the company, Mele Kyari, made the appeal at an interactive session with the Executive Chairman of EFCC, Ola Olukoyede, held at the NNPC Towers in Abuja on Monday.…

Illegal miners sabotaging solid mineral resources, revenue generation in Osun

The zonal commander of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C), Halima Mustafa Rufa’u, has hinted that illegal miners are sabotaging solid mineral resources in Osun State. She also noted the unwholesome development was affecting targeted revenues, thus thwarting the economic growth of the state. Mrs Rufa’u, who is an assistant commander, made the disclosure when she paid a courtesy visit to the Ooni of Ife, Oba Enitan Adeyeye Ogunwusi, in his palace in Ile-Ife, Osun State. Dangote speaks on EFCC’s raid of its headquarters

The Management of Dangote Industries Limited has doused the concerns of stakeholders following the visit to its Head office in Lagos by officials of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) saying it was ready to assist the Commission in its investigations. The foremost indigenous conglomerate in a statement disclosed that it received a letter from the EFCC on December 6, 2023, requesting details of all the foreign exchange allocated to it by the Central Bank of Nigeria from 2014 to the present.…

After ICPC arrest, EFCC interrogates actress Simi Gold

Two days after Nigerian actress Oluwadarasimi Omoseyin, popularly known as Simisola Gold, was arrested by the Independent Corrupt Practices and Other Related Offences Commission (ICPC), the EFCC has also waded into the case. The actress was arrested for allegedly selling the new Naira notes for profit and is now being interrogated by the EFCC for ‘spraying and stepping’ on the new Naira notes. Reps panel moves to recover N6.5bn unpaid dues from Trade Fair, invites EFCC

The ad hoc committee of the House of Representatives investigating the lease of federal government owned assets has invited the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) to help in the recovery of N6.5 billion unpaid dues from the Lagos Trade Fair. The Committee also summoned the Bureau of Public Procurement (BPP), the Lagos International Trade Complex, Aulic Nigeria Ltd, the Plaza Owners Association and others to appear before in connection with the matter. EFCC raids black market forex offices as Naira falls rapidly

Operatives of the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ission raided the offices of black market currency dealers in Abuja on Tuesday in a bid to halt the rapid fall of the naira. Naira plunged rapidly between Monday and Tuesday to more than 840 in Abuja a week after the the Central Bank of Nigeria said it will replace higher notes to fight counterfeiting, inflation and insecurity. EFCC arrests club owner, 21 others in Ibadan

The EFCC has arrested Sunday Adepoju, owner of the De Rock Club in Ibadan and 21 others over alleged internet-related fraud. Its spokesperson, Wilson Uwujaren, stated in Ibadan on Monday that the suspects were arrested at the club located on the popular Ring Road in Ibadan during an intelligence-driven operation.
